Wyandotte, MI is home to several religious congregations of various denominations. Some of the congregations include the Southgate Church of Christ, Wyandotte United Methodist Church, St. Mary Our Lady Queen of Heaven Catholic Church and First Baptist Church of Wyandotte. Each church provides a variety of services, including Sunday worship services, Bible study classes, youth programs, men's and women’s ministry groups and more. The clergy at each church are committed to providing spiritual guidance and support to their members in order to further strengthen the faith and community in Wyandotte. Additionally, many churches offer outreach programs that provide assistance to those in need throughout the area. 42.2% of the people in Wyandotte (zip 48192) are religious:
- 6.9% are Baptist
- 0.4% are Episcopalian
- 16.8% are Catholic
- 2.2% are Lutheran
- 1.9% are Methodist
- 1.6% are Pentecostal
- 1.5% are Presbyterian
- 0.3%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 6.5% are another Christian faith
- 0.0% are Judaism
- 0.3% are an eastern faith
- 3.6% affilitates with Islam
